Discover the Essence of Crete at Omalia Olive Press

Nestled in the heart of Malia, the Omalia Olive Press is a must-visit destination for travelers seeking an authentic Cretan experience. This olive oil manufacturer stands out not just for its high-quality products but also for its dedication to preserving the rich history surrounding olive oil production. As you step inside, you'll be welcomed by the aroma of fresh olives and the sight of traditional machinery, which has been used for generations. Guided tours offer a fascinating glimpse into the meticulous process of extracting olive oil, from harvesting the olives to the final pressing. The location also doubles as a local history museum, where visitors can explore the cultural significance of olives in Crete's heritage. Exhibits showcase the tools and techniques used throughout history, providing a profound understanding of how olive oil has shaped the local economy and lifestyle. This blend of education and experience makes Omalia Olive Press a unique stop in any travel itinerary. After your tour, don't miss the chance to sample a variety of olive oils, each with its distinct flavor profile, and purchase some to take home. The friendly staff is always eager to share their knowledge and passion for olive oil, ensuring that your visit is not just informative but also enjoyable. Omalia Olive Press is open daily from 9 AM to 6 PM, making it easy to fit into your travel plans. Whether you're a foodie, a history buff, or just looking to experience the local culture, Omalia Olive Press offers a delightful exploration of one of Crete's most cherished traditions.

Getting There

  • Bus

    From Heraklion city center, walk to the main bus station (KTEL). Look for buses heading to Malia. The bus ride to Malia takes approximately 30 minutes. Once you arrive at the Malia bus station, exit the station and turn left onto the main road (Agiou Nikolaou). Continue walking until you reach the intersection with Agias Marinas street. Turn right onto Agias Marinas street and walk for about 1.5 kilometers. The Omalia Olive Press will be on your left.

  • Taxi

    If you prefer a more direct option, you can take a taxi from anywhere in Heraklion to Omalia Olive Press. Simply tell the driver the address: 'Agias Marinas, Malia 700 07'. The ride will take approximately 30 minutes, depending on traffic.

  • Walking

    If you are already staying in Malia, you can walk to Omalia Olive Press. Start from the Malia town center, head towards the beach road (Agiou Nikolaou) and continue until you reach the intersection with Agias Marinas street. Turn left onto Agias Marinas street and walk for about 1 kilometer. The Omalia Olive Press will be on your right side.
